The Goals and Benefits of Family Therapy
At its core, family therapy is designed to improve how family members interact and function as a unit. Unlike individual therapy, which focuses on a single person’s experiences, family therapy views the family as an interconnected system. The goal is to understand how each person’s behavior affects the whole and to support healthier interactions.
Some of the benefits of family therapy are the following.
Improved communication and listening skills
Better understanding of individual roles within the family
Healthier ways to navigate conflict and stress
Increased empathy and emotional support among members
Stronger bonds and trust between family members
How family therapy helps varies from family to family, but in many cases, just creating a safe space for open dialogue can be the first step toward healing.
Common Family Dynamics That Can Benefit From Therapy
Families are unique, but certain challenges appear more frequently in counseling sessions. If your family is struggling in any of these areas, therapy could be a helpful next step.
Communication Breakdowns
Miscommunication can lead to resentment, disconnection, and misunderstanding. Therapy helps family members practice active listening, express themselves clearly, and validate one another’s experiences.
Conflict and Tension
Frequent arguments, power struggles, or a lack of resolution after disagreements can create ongoing stress. Family conflict resolution is a cornerstone of therapy, helping families develop constructive ways to manage tension and find common ground.
Life Transitions and Blended Families
Major life changes — like divorce, remarriage, or the merging of households — can strain even the strongest families. Therapy provides tools to manage shifting dynamics, support children through transitions, and cultivate unity in blended family settings.
Parenting Challenges
Differences in parenting styles, behavioral concerns, and struggles with discipline often bring families into therapy. Counseling offers space to align on values, strategies, and consistent boundaries.

Our therapists take a holistic approach, viewing the family as an emotional system. We combine evidence-based models with relational insight to address the deeper patterns that underlie everyday struggles. This might include drawing from:
Structural Family Therapy: Identifying and reshaping family hierarchies and roles.
Strategic Family Therapy: Addressing problems with goal-focused interventions.
Internal Family Systems (IFS): Exploring inner emotional dynamics that influence external relationships.
Attachment-Based Work: Helping family members feel more secure and connected.
Psychoeducation: Teaching families about mental health, emotional regulation, and effective communication.

Tips for Finding the Right Family Therapist in the Western Suburbs
Choosing the right therapist is key to a positive experience. Here are a few tips to guide your search in Glen Ellyn and the surrounding area.
Look for Specialized Training
Not all therapists are trained in family systems. Make sure your provider has experience in family therapy and understands relational dynamics.
Ask About Their Approach
Different therapists use different methods. Don’t hesitate to ask how the therapist works with families, what models they use, and what a typical session looks like.
Seek a Good Fit for Everyone
The therapeutic relationship matters. A good family therapist should be able to connect with both parents and children. If the vibe feels off after a few sessions, don’t be afraid to try someone new.
Consider Practical Logistics
